He requested another transfer to the intelligence division eight months later (Special Report, 2003). He would help establish an automated counter-intelligence database in the New York office. This database contained information on foreign officials and intelligence officers classified up to the secret level (Pluta, 2001). Beginning in November of 1979, only months after being assigned to the Soviet counter-intelligence post he had so badly wanted, Hanssen began spying. Hanssen first contacted the GRU, the Soviet military intelligence organization, who he worked for over the next eighteen months, receiving at least $21,000 in cash for his services (Special Report, 2003). Hanssen ceased contact with the GRU following his transfer to FBI headquarters in Washington, D.C., though he claims he stopped after his wife discovered his activities (Pluta, 2001; Special Report, 2003). He remained inactive for the next four years during his time as a supervisory agent in the intelligence division.
